Smart Flip Keys
This smart flip key is a great way to track your car keys, especially when they're lost. It connects to your phone and lets you find your keys by sending a chime which even sets off when your phone is silent. You can also use the app to locate the key on your phone.
This smart flip key comes with four buttons including Lock, Unlock and Panic, in addition to Trunk Release. The shell is made from high-quality materials and is durable. The buttons are simple to press and feel solid. The key blade and battery are also included. It is necessary to transfer the inner workings of your old keys to this new one. It's a bit difficult, but it's not impossible.
Metal Transponder Keys
A local locksmith is a great source for key replacements for cars, regardless of whether your audi tt key fob not working features smart key flips, a traditional keyfob, or a remote keyless entry system. Local experts are equipped to offer the best solution for less than what a dealership charges for the same service, making sure your Audi is back on the road swiftly and without hidden costs or unneeded delays.
The first thing you have to ensure is that your Audi has a transponder chip. This chip has the unique password that is specific to your vehicle, making it harder for criminals to duplicate and compromise its security. These chips are made to last for many years, but if they do die, they can still be replaced by a professional locksmith.
Traditional keys are simple metal fobs which require manual insertion in order to start your car. While they are becoming less popular in the newer Audi models and some drivers may still use them as backups or for older models. In these cases locksmiths can copy the key's shell for less than a dealer charges. Locksmiths can also use a transponder chip that's been damaged to make a new key. This can save you even more money.
It is a good idea, regardless of the type of keys you have, to always keep one spare key in your car. You can save yourself the hassle and cost of having your keys duplicated and also prevent them from being damaged or lost. Spares are also useful in the event you break your key fob or it has a mechanical issue that could cause your car to not start.

Smart Keys with a Push-to-Start Button
Whether you drive an Audi A4 or an Audi R8 it is essential to ensure that your keys for your car are secure and functioning. A functioning key will ensure that the security features of your car remain in operation and makes driving more comfortable. Contact a professional locksmith right away when you've lost or damaged your Audi key. This guide will provide everything you need about getting an Audi replacement key for audi key near you.
Many modern cars come with smart key systems, which let you unlock your car with a touch of a button and start the engine without having to use the physical key. This can be an enormous convenience, but it also has some disadvantages. Be aware of the pros and cons of a push-to start Audi key before making your decision.
One of the main advantages of having a digital key is that you'll never be locked out of your car. Most smart keys come with a tiny LED that warns you when the battery is low, even if you forgot to lock your keys inside your car or put them on the table while you were shopping. This feature helps prevent the accidently locking your vehicle which is a common problem for New York City drivers who are always busy.
Smart keys are also safer for drivers as they stop them from accidentally locking themselves out of their car. It could be risky to stand in front of your car while criminals are watching you.
The push-to-start button makes life easier by allowing you to start your car even when your key is in your purse or pocket. This is especially useful for those who live in cold areas and want to warm up your car before leaving on a cold, cold day.
Another benefit of smart keys is that they're more durable than traditional key fobs. Smart keys last longer than traditional key fobs because they feature a sophisticated electronic circuitry. But, if you drop your Audi key or knock it into a hard surface the circuitry could be easily damaged. If you want your keys with smart technology to last longer, avoid these hazards.
Lost Keys
A car key that is lost can be a major hassle. If you accidentally threw it in the toilet at the coffee shop or threw it in the car of your Uber the loss of a key can be a major hassle that can have lasting effects on your life. In addition to the annoyance of finding and retrieving your lost keys and keys, you could also find yourself at risk for identity theft or other security breach. Fortunately, there are ways to avoid these scenarios from happening.
A spare key in your bag is a great way to minimize the stress of losing your Audi key, however many people forget where they keep their spare keys. It is easy to replace your key should you lose it. You can do this by calling the dealer or local locksmiths. The latter will usually be able to provide you with an immediate replacement and at a an affordable cost.
You can purchase an OEM key from an audi advance key dealer for $280 to $450, and they may charge an additional fee to program the key. A locksmith will usually be less expensive and will be more flexible in the timeframe for making an replacement key.
You can use your spare key instead of purchasing an entirely new one from a dealer to lock and unlock your vehicle. To do this simply open the door for the driver and close it using the actual metal key and not the fob remote. Press the unlock button of the spare key, and then unlock your doors. After about 10 seconds, the lights should flash.
